2/3/2024 0 Comments Download free mamp for mac![]() Once we have everything installed and configured, it is time to start using it. ![]() ![]() I recommend setting it as below so that it starts the server automatically when you open the application and stops the server when you are done and decide to close the application. In the first screen we see the general settings, from where we can decide what operations to perform when we start the application and what operations to perform when we close it. Let’s enter the preferences from the top menu. If you have any problems let me know in the comments so I can update this guide. In any case the settings are the same on windows as on Mac, so it shouldn’t be a problem to follow this guide. For simplicity’s sake, all the screenshots are for the Mac, which is the operating system I’m using as I write this article. Let’s now go over how to configure MAMP correctly. Wait for the installation to complete and the confirmation message to appear. Now you will see a summary screen if everything is correct proceed with the installation. In the next steps you will be asked to choose in which Start Menu folder to install the application and whether or not you want to create a desktop icon. In most cases there will be no need for the paid version.Ĭhoose where to install MAMP, my advice is to leave the default folder. The free version is complete, obviously it has some features less than the paid version, but it is still a complete software. MAMP is available in two versions, one free and one paid. PHP, but can also sater for Perl or Python.MySQL, the database usually used on the web.Apache, the web server (although you can choose Nginx as the webserver).Mac OSX (although now also available for Windows).This is a dedicated WordPress solution that makes all the operations very easy. If you simply want to install WordPress locally check out the article where we talk about Local. In this way we can develop our web applications locally, and then and once they are tested and working upload them to the server.Īlthough we provide tools on our WordPress hosting that allow us to manage WordPress easily, it is a convenience to be able to have WordPress locally to speed up development tasks. We will be able to run php files without the need to upload them to a remote server. MAMP is an application that allows us to create a local server in a few simple steps. View your local site with other devices.This will create a subfolder in the folder you’re in. Note, change my_app_name to you project’s name. Run the following:Ĭomposer create-project -prefer-dist cakephp/app my_app_name Head to the folder where you’d like to setup your project, I use username/git. Now we can install CakePHP into our project, following Mv composer.phar /usr/local/bin/composer Install CakePHP, for real I find I have to do that a lot, I suspect I’m missing something on my Mac.Īfter you run the above, CakePHP points out there is one more command to run: When I ran it, I had to add sudo to the start of each line. Hit up this page and you’ll see the following, do it. Installation from here is rather easy, following But first, ComposerĬakePHP uses composer for installation, so we’ll need to install composer first. Then then type the following to confirm the path: This will refresh your terminal windows to use this new profile. This will set the php command to be set to MAMP’s PHP instead of the PHP that came with Mac. bash_profile and add the following line:Įxport PATH =/Applications/MAMP/bin/php/php7.3.7/bin:$PATH In Terminal, go to your home directory, then edit. I came across this lovely blog post which helped. It may be possible to install it all, I trust it is, but this was much easier and faster. The PHP that comes with Mac doesn’t have the necessary extensions installed. If you tried to install CakePHP right now, you’d get a headache, which is what I cried over for a while. Continuing in the trend of “not knowing Mac well enough”, it appears Mac OSX Mojave comes with PHP, but a slightly different configured version.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|